India’s First Electric Bus

India’s first indigenously developed electric bus was showcased to Nitin Gadkari, Minister of Road Transport and Highways of India

“EKA E9” is the first electric bus with the “Made-in-India” tag

The future-ready bus comes with a monocoque stainless steel chassis and has a complete composite structure

It is a 9- metre pure electric, zero-emission bus

With both front and rear air suspension, the E9 electric bus is powered by an electric motor that delivers maximum energy of 200 KW

It is also supported by a 2500 Nm torque with a “regenerative braking system”

The E9 electric bus can carry up to 31 passengers

The bus has a low floor, at the height of 650 mm, making it easier for all to access the bus
